Ingredients You'll Need
2 Tablespoons Fresh Basil, Chopped
1 Tablespoon Granulated Sugar
1 to 1/2 teaspoon Garlic Salt
1 to 1/2 teaspoon Seasoned Salt
1/2 teaspoons Ground Black Pepper
3/4 cups Olive Oil
1/2 cups Red Wine Vinegar
3 whole Scallions or Red Onions, diced
6 Tomatoes, cut into wedges - I like to use a variety of tomatoes
Directions
Whisk together all the ingredients except the tomato wedges
Add the tomatoes and toss to coat
Allow to marinate at room temperature for a couple of hours, stirring every now and then
Serve with lots of bread to soak up all the yummy marinade
